Paccheri with Octopus and Cherry Tomatoes

I Paccheri with yellow and red cherry tomatoes and octopus is one of the best seafood pasta dishes I've made lately. Easy to make, colorful, and full of flavor—just the kind of dish I love! I've always thought that the best recipes in the world are made with few but genuine ingredients. Cherry tomatoes for us Italians certainly reflect one of these, and for me it would be almost impossible not to include them in a tasty pasta dish, especially a seafood one. Paccheri pasta, octopus, green olives, and a raw emulsion made with oil, capers, and parsley—a dish with an intense yet delicate flavor.

Step-by-step

  • Clean the octopus and cut the tentacles into cubes.
  • In a pan with hot oil and garlic, sauté the octopus for 10 minutes.
  • Meanwhile, cut the cherry tomatoes into 4 parts.
  • Add them to the pan with the octopus, mix, and let them wilt slightly.
  • Then add the pitted black olives.
  • Prepare an emulsion with oil, desalted capers, and chopped parsley.
  • Cook the paccheri in boiling water and once drained, al dente, add them to the sauce.
  • Then add the emulsion raw and sauté everything in the pan.
  • The paccheri with octopus and cherry tomatoes are ready to be served.

Serving Suggestions

Serve this delightful Paccheri with Octopus and Cherry Tomatoes immediately after cooking to enjoy the pasta at its peak al dente texture and the freshness of the ingredients. A simple side salad with a light vinaigrette complements the dish perfectly. A crisp, chilled white wine, like a Pinot Grigio or Vermentino, would be a superb pairing. The bright acidity of the wine will cut through the richness of the dish, enhancing the overall flavor profile. And there you have it – a simple yet elegant dish that's perfect for any occasion.
